Spoiler-Free Review of “Sirens” on Netflix: A Guilty Pleasure Beach Thriller

*This is a spoiler-free review so feel free to read on!*

“It REALLY seems like a cult…”

Sirens premiered on Netflix on May 22nd 2025 with all five episodes available to stream now. The limited dark comedy thriller series stars Julianne Moore, Meghann Fahy, Milly Alcock, Kevin Bacon, Glenn Howerton, and Felix Solis. Each episode is approximately 55-58 minutes.

Devon is concerned about her sister’s odd relationship with her boss, tracking her down at a lavish mansion on an island to get some answers.

Spoiler-Free Review of “The Curse of the Necklace” on Demand: Nothing New Here…

**This is a spoiler-free review so feel free to read on!**

“I think you’ll really like this…”

The Curse of the Necklace released on Demand on October 1st 2024. The supernatural horror film stars Sarah Lind, Violet McGraw, Madeleine McGraw, Henry Thomas, Roma Maffia, and Felix Solis. It runs for approximately an hour and forty minutes.

Set in the 1960’s, a mother tries to cope with separating from her husband, but when he gives her a cursed necklace that her daughter tries on for fun, a spirit wreaks havoc on her entire family.

The McGraw sisters have potential!

The McGraw sisters have been giving us some solid performances in horror so far. Madeleine starred in The Black Phone and Violet was recently in M3GAN. It was great seeing them appear together in a horror film. Obviously it made them more believable as sisters, but I think they have a lot of talent and a real future in this genre.

Also, Nip Tuck’s Roma Maffia was a scene stealer and prevented this movie from being a total dud.

The Cons:

Images courtesy of Warner Bros. Pictures

A movie I’ve seen a million times before.

Family trauma mixed with some kind of supernatural evil presence. It’s a formula I’ve seen over and over again and this film fell right into that trap, giving in too easily to tropes and presenting us with watered down scares. There were a few genuinely creepy and disturbing moments, but I had to really search for them.

The dialogue wasn’t great (even though we had a great cast) and the plot felt like it was slapped together last minute. Everything just felt very predictable and ultimately forgettable. This movie borrowed too much from other films and never really found its own way, which was disappointing.

Spoiler-Free Review of “Ozark” season 4 Part 2 on Netflix: It all comes down to this…

*This is a spoiler-free review for season 4 (part 2) so feel free to read on!*

“If we don’t get out clean, they’ll never forgive us…”

Ozark season 4 (Part 2) released on Netflix on April 29th 2022 with the final seven episodes available to stream now. The crime drama series stars Jason Bateman, Laura Linney, Julia Garner, Sofia Hublitz, Skylar Gaertner and Felix Solis. Each episode runs for 55-60 minutes.

The Byrde family attempts to make one final clean break without losing their family in the process.
